Height, Age, and Personality: The Practicalities
While we’re dreaming of dramatic connections and perfect routines, there are also some very practical considerations. You can’t pair a 5’2” celebrity with a 6’4” pro and expect them to execute a seamless Viennese Waltz without some adjustments. So, height differences are definitely taken into account. It’s not that they can't dance together, but it can make certain moves much more challenging and require more creative choreography.
Age can also be a factor, although less so than you might think. While younger celebrities might have more stamina for intense training, older celebrities often bring a maturity and grace that can be stunning on the dance floor. The key is matching a pro who can work with the celebrity’s physical capabilities and energy levels. A pro known for their endurance might be paired with a more energetic star, while a pro with a reputation for patience might be a great fit for someone who needs more time to learn.

The "Pro Draft" and Celebrity Picks
So, how does it all shake out? It’s not a free-for-all. The professional dancers are basically “drafted” by the celebrities or their representatives. Think of it like a fantasy football draft, but instead of quarterbacks and wide receivers, you’ve got Rumbas and Quicksteps!
The celebrities often come into the process with a few pros they’d love to dance with. They might have watched them on previous seasons, admired their style, or even have a personal connection. The producers will then try to accommodate these preferences as much as possible, while also keeping all the other factors we’ve discussed in mind.
Sometimes, a celebrity has no specific preference, and they’re happy to be paired with whoever the producers think is the best fit. And other times, the producers might have a specific vision for a particular pairing, and they’ll work to make that happen. It’s a collaborative effort, and everyone is trying to create the best possible outcome for the show.

It’s also worth noting that some pros are more in-demand than others. Dancers who consistently get great results, have a lot of fan following, or are known for their teaching abilities are often highly sought after. This adds another layer to the matchmaking process, as the producers have to consider the availability and desires of their star professional dancers as well.
